| Reg:
I figured this out the problem isn't Exchange 2003 it was in another
server which messages were being routed through. One item to note is don't
look at the messages from a client it may hide the corruption. We ended up
looking at it with telnet.
We believe the problem is with "Content-Transfer-Encoding: quoted-printable"
this was changing the normal message start line to

| dbremote will definitely view messages starting with
" =3D=3D=3D=3D=3DABCD=
3D=3D=3D=3DMessageSt
art01" as corrupt.
